Understanding Over-the-Counter MedicationsWhat are OTC Medications?
Over the counter medications are pharmaceuticals that can be acquired without a prescription from a doctor. These medications are generally considered safe and effective for public use when consumers follow the directions on the packaging and use them for the indicated functions.
Typical Categories of OTC Medications
OTC medications normally fall under a number of categories, each designated for particular types of conditions. Here's a breakdown of typical categories:

Threats and Considerations
Even though OTC medications provide convenience, they also bring threats if misused. Here are some essential considerations:
Potential Risks of OTC Medication Use
Drug Interactions: Some OTC medications can engage with recommended drugs, possibly diminishing their effectiveness or increasing the threat of side impacts.
Overdosing: Consumers may unintentionally take more than the suggested dose, leading to serious health risks, specifically with painkiller and cold medications.
Misdiagnosis: Relying entirely on OTC medications might cause postponed or missed out on medical diagnosis of more major health problems.
Allergic Reactions: Some individuals may experience allergies to particular components of OTC medications.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. What kinds of conditions can I treat with OTC medications?
Typical conditions treated with OTC medications consist of Pain Relief Tablets relief, allergic reaction symptoms, heartburn, digestive issues, cold and flu signs, and skin inflammations.
2. Can children take OTC medications?
Yes, however it is vital to utilize medications specifically developed for children and to follow dosing standards strictly. Seek advice from a pediatrician if uncertain about the appropriate medication.
3. Are OTC medications safe to utilize during pregnancy?
Customers ought to exercise care when utilizing OTC medications throughout pregnancy and always seek advice from a doctor for guidance on safe alternatives.
4. What should I do if I experience adverse effects?
